C#基础控件属性整理 C# 中的 Control 类定义了许多基础控件属性,这些属性控制控件的行为和外观。在这里,我们将对这些属性进行整理和解释。 1. AllowDrop 属性:确定控件是否接受用户的拖动。该属性的值为 true 时,控件允许拖动,否则不允许。 2. Anchor 属性:获取或设置控件相对于容器的锚点边缘。该属性的值为 AnchorStyles 枚举值之一。 3. BackColor 属性:获取或设置控件的背景颜色。该属性是环境属性,因此总是返回非空值。 4. BackgroundImage 属性:获取或设置控件中显示的背景图片。 5. BindingContext 属性:获取或设置对象的 BindingContext。该对象用于为其中包含的所有数据绑定控件返回一个 BindingManagerBase 对象。 6. Bottom 属性:获取控件下边缘与容器客户区上边缘之间的距离。该属性的值等于 Top 属性与 Height 属性值之和。 7. Bounds 属性:获取或设置控件的边界矩形。 8. CanFocus 属性:确定控件是否能接收焦点。如果能接收焦点,值为 true,否则为 false。 9. CanSelect 属性:确定控件是否可被选择。如果可以选择,值为 true,否则为 false。 10. Capture 属性:确定控件是否被鼠标捕获。如果被捕获,值为 true,否则为 false。 11. CausesValidation 属性:确定进入控件是否会导致所有需要校验的控件被校验。如果会导致校验,值为 true,否则为 false。 12. ClientRectangle 属性:获取代表控件客户区的矩形。 13. ClientSize 属性:获取客户区的宽度和高度。 14. CompanyName 属性:获取包含控件应用程序的创建者(公司)名。 15. ContainsFocus 属性:确定控件或其子控件当前是否具有焦点。 16. ContextMenu 属性:获取或设置与控件相关的快捷键。 17. Controls 属性:获取或设置控件中包含的控件集合。 18. Created 属性:确定控件是否已被创建。如果已被创建,值为 true,否则为 false。 19. CreateParams 属性:获取创建控件时使用的参数。 20. Cursor 属性:获取或设置当用户将鼠标移动到控件上时鼠标的形状。 21. DataBindings 属性:获取控件的数据绑定。 22. DefaultBackColor 属性:获取控件默认的背景色。 23. DefaultFont 属性:获取控件的默认字体。 24. DefaultForeColor 属性:获取控件的默认前景色。 25. DefaultImeMode 属性:获取控件支持的默认输入法编辑器。 26. DefaultSize 属性:获取控件默认尺寸。 27. Disposing 属性:确定控件是否处于清除进程。如果处于清除进程,值为 true,否则为 false。 28. Dock 属性:获取或设置控件停靠的父容器边界。 29. Enabled 属性:确定控件是否被启用。如果被启用,值为 true,否则为 false。 30. Focus 属性:获取或设置控件的焦点状态。 这些基础控件属性对于控件的行为和外观产生了重要的影响。了解这些属性的作用和用法,可以帮助开发者更好地设计和实现控件。
- 粉丝: 1
- 资源: 2
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
评论0